You need a caravan leader with Tactics. 60+ is fine (One may get caught occasionally) but 100+ is best. Improved Garrisons allows you to create "patrols" that can be assigned to support other parties. If the units in the patrol are fast enough, you could assign them to defend your caravans.
Here are the modifiers that I’ve come across: Base speed: Starts at 5.00. Formula seems to be 5.00 * D. Cavalry: Always a boost to speed. Max of 2.99 when no foot infantry is present, with a reducing multiplier for size of party. With infantry present, the modifier is heavily reduced. Formula is 3 * c / (i + c) * D.

Party Size – Add more troops to your party to increase morale. Leadership – Leadership skill provides a morale bonus. Food Variety – Don’t just feed your troops, feed them well. Bannerlord online is a mod. Game engine can handle 2048 agents. Agents includes players and horses which is the reason for 1000 upper limit.
